**First-day checklist — item 7: Roof terrace**

Yes, we have a roof terrace at Quillbarn House, and yes, you should use it. One quirk: the terrace door jams, especially after rain. The trick is to push down on the handle while leaning your shoulder into the top corner — don't yank it, you'll set off the alarm and Dev from Facilities will sigh at you. Door's badge-controlled but new starter badges take a few days to sync, so for now use the code below.

staff pass of fafop-fawep = bdg-PVV-6

# GraphTangle dependency visualizer — env config.
# Maintainers: this file drives the render worker only; the web UI reads
# its own config from tangle.ui.toml. Do not duplicate values across both.
# Layout cache lives in /var/tangle/cache; safe to wipe between releases.
# Node limit defaults to 5000 — raise it only on the big-memory runners.
# Edge pruning is controlled upstream; don't toggle it here.
# The metadata fetcher needs credentials for the private index, so the
# next line sets the token it presents on every lookup.

sealed setting: LEDGER_TOKEN20=6148d35bbb480b0ab79e

Minutes — Management Meeting (Finance Team)

Attendees reviewed the proposed Lumenreach 'Atlas' subscription tier, priced between the current Core and Summit plans. Finance modeled uptake at twelve percent of existing Core users, with modest cannibalization of Summit. Billing system changes require six weeks; Priya Ostrand owns the revenue schedule. Launch targeted for next quarter pending pricing sign-off. The confidential strategic note follows below.

confidential, fadup-bajof: Headcount on the Zorwyn team goes from 7 to 140 by the end of October. Gross margin on Zorwyn came in at 15 percent against a plan of 10 percent.